How many calories are in Maggi goreng?

Maggi Goreng calories vary significantly, ranging from around 350-400 calories for basic instant versions to over 700 calories for restaurant or Mamak-style dishes loaded with extra ingredients like chicken, eggs, and oil, with one example showing ~793 kcal. Instant versions prepared simply (like Maggi Fusian) are around 350-360 calories, while a richer plate from a vendor can easily hit 460-660+ calories due to added proteins, fats, and sauces.

Is Indomie really 400 calories?

One average pack of Indomie gives you around 350 to 400 calories, depending on the flavour. It is rich in carbohydrates, moderate in fat, and quite low in protein. It also contains a generous dose of sodium, which helps the flavour but can be a bit much if you are eating it often.

Is Maggi a junk food, yes or no?

Long answer: let's decode. Maggi, a type of instant noodle, is not one of the healthiest food options for anyone let alone pregnant women. But that is because all instant noodles are high on sodium, low on nutritional value and contain highly processed ingredients. Maggi is not specially good or bad.

Why did Maggie get banned?

In June 2015, Maggi was banned for six months across India after the Food and Drug Administration (FDA) of India found much higher than permissible amounts of lead in samples of Maggi 2-Minute noodles – one of NIL's best-selling products in India.

How many calories are in 1 pack of Indomie Mi Goreng?

The noodles themselves are 390 cal per packet, but that's inclusing the oil seasoning sachet. The oil sachet is about a teaspoon, minus a bit that is seasoning. So let's call it 0.8 teaspoons of palm oil. That's about 100 calories, which would make each one like 290 cal.

What is the oil in Indomie?

Seasoning Oil: Refined Palm Oil (Contains TBHQ), Chili, Garlic, Shallot, Paprika.
